AC Milan produced their best result of the season last night as they put four goals past the table toppers Napoli to send a big statement ahead of the Champions League meeting.
Rafael Leao ended his goal drought with a brace in which both goals were lovely finishes, while Brahim Diaz got the second on the night and Alexis Saelemaekers got his first league goal of the campaign in the second half.
Below are some of the best stats from the game, via the official website…
➤ Since Stefano Pioli arrived at Milan (October 2019), the Rossoneri have beaten the league leaders on five occasions, at least two more than any other side in Serie A.
➤ Rafael Leão is the second youngest player to have scored at least 20 goals since the start of last season in Serie A, behind only Dusan Vlahovic.
➤ Prior to the Portuguese, the last Milan player to score at least ten goals in two consecutive seasons in Serie A before turning 24 was Mario Balotelli (across the 2012-13 and 2013-14 campaigns).
➤ Brahim Díaz set his new record of goals in a single season in the ‘top five’ European leagues: five. Furthermore, the Spaniard has both scored and delivered an assist in the same match for the third time in his Serie A career, after achieving the feat against Torino (12 May 2021) and against Udinese (13 August 2022).
➤ Milan have won a Serie A match with a margin of at least four goals for the first time since 12 May 2021 (7-0 against Torino).
